Independent Living: This is often a great choice for seniors who are still pretty active and independent. Think of it like a regular apartment or condo, but with age-restricted communities, meaning, the community is mainly for seniors and comes with some extra perks like social activities, housekeeping, and sometimes even meal services. You're generally responsible for your own daily living activities, but you have the benefit of a supportive community and convenient amenities. Pricing for iharga rumah in independent living in Sentul is usually more affordable because you're not paying for extensive care services. You could be looking at a range depending on the size of the unit, the amenities offered, and the location within Sentul. It's often a good starting point for those who want to downsize and simplify their lives while staying active.
-
Assisted Living: If you need a little more help with daily tasks, such as bathing, dressing, medication management, or meal preparation, then assisted living might be the right fit. Assisted living facilities provide personalized care in a supportive environment. The iharga rumah or cost here will be higher than independent living, as it includes the cost of care services. The price will depend on the level of care required, the size of the unit, and the amenities offered. While the cost is higher, you gain access to 24/7 support and personalized care plans tailored to your needs. This is a great choice if you need a helping hand with some daily tasks but still want to maintain a sense of independence and privacy.
-
Skilled Nursing Facilities: These facilities offer the highest level of medical care and are designed for seniors who require round-the-clock nursing care, rehabilitation services, or have complex medical needs. This is an option for seniors who are managing chronic illnesses or recovering from a serious illness or injury. The iharga rumah or cost for these facilities is typically the highest, reflecting the intensive medical care provided. It usually includes a wide range of services, including skilled nursing, physical therapy, occupational therapy, speech therapy, and medication management. While this is the most expensive option, it provides the most comprehensive care and support.

Location, Location, Location: Sentul is a great area, but think about which part of Sentul is best for you. Do you want to be close to family, friends, or specific amenities? Consider the accessibility of the location. Is it easy to get around? Are there public transportation options nearby? Are there shops, restaurants, and medical facilities within easy reach? A convenient location will make your life much easier and more enjoyable. Think about the traffic, noise levels, and overall atmosphere of the neighborhood. The location plays a huge role in your overall satisfaction.
-
Amenities and Services: What's important to you? Do you enjoy swimming, gardening, or socializing? Look for communities that offer amenities and services that match your interests. Some things to consider include: swimming pools, fitness centers, community rooms, libraries, walking trails, on-site dining, transportation services, housekeeping, and laundry services. The more amenities and services offered, the more likely you are to find a place that feels like home. Also, think about the services you need like healthcare, medication management, and emergency response systems.
-
Care and Support: What level of care do you need now, and what might you need in the future? This is a crucial factor. If you anticipate needing assistance with daily living activities, make sure the community offers the right level of care. Ask about staffing ratios, the availability of nurses and caregivers, and the types of care services offered. Does the community offer specialized care for residents with memory loss or other specific needs? Ensure that the facility has a plan for managing emergencies and providing medical support. A good support system is essential for your well-being.
-
Community and Social Life: Senior living is about more than just a place to live; it's about building a community. Consider the social atmosphere of the community. Are there opportunities to socialize, participate in activities, and make new friends? Look for communities that offer a variety of social events, clubs, and activities to keep you engaged and entertained. A strong sense of community can significantly improve your quality of life and make you feel more at home. Is there a good mix of residents? Do they share your interests? Take the time to visit the community, meet the residents, and get a feel for the social dynamics.
-
Financial Considerations and Iharga Rumah: This is where the iharga rumah and other costs come into play. Obviously, the cost of senior living is a major factor. Make sure you fully understand all the costs involved, including rent, care services, meals, and any additional fees. Compare the costs of different communities and evaluate what you get for your money. Some communities offer all-inclusive pricing, while others have a fee-for-service model. Understand the payment options and financial assistance programs that may be available. Don't forget to factor in the cost of your personal expenses, such as medications, personal care items, and entertainment. Planning your budget carefully will help you avoid financial stress.

Payment Options and Financial Assistance: Many senior living communities offer flexible payment options. Some seniors use their retirement savings, while others may receive financial assistance through government programs or long-term care insurance. When researching communities, ask about their payment options and whether they accept any specific financial assistance programs. Thoroughly explore your financial options and create a budget to determine how much you can comfortably afford.
-
Hidden Costs: Don't forget to factor in potential hidden costs! These might include move-in fees, pet fees, additional fees for specific care services, and the cost of personal expenses such as medication, toiletries, and entertainment. Make sure you understand all the fees involved before signing any contracts. Some communities may also have add-on fees for specialized services or activities. Ask for a comprehensive list of all fees to avoid any unexpected surprises.
